Sigfryd Harlaw, called Sigfryd Silverhair, is a nobleman of House Harlaw and the master of Harlaw Hall.[2] His personal sigil is per bend black and silver, two scythes counterchanged.[1][3]
Character
Sigfryd Silverhair is an old man. Asha Greyjoy believes that Sigfryd intends to live forever.[1]
Recent Events
A Feast for Crows
Asha Greyjoy spots the banner of Sigfryd among those that have assembled for her at the Ten Towers. When Lord Rodrik Harlaw offers her the Ten Towers, Asha believes that Sigfryd would be opposed for he intends to follow his great nephew as Lord of the Ten Towers.[1]
Family
A grandson of Lord Theomore Harlaw, Sigfryd is the great uncle of Rodrik Harlaw, Lord of the Ten Towers.[2] He holds lands from Harlaw Hall as a bannerman to Lord Rodrik. He has several grandsons to follow him.[1]
